Prisoner B-3087 by Alan Gratz
5.0

This story is phenomenal. Some changes were made to Jack Gruner's story to be a better representation of the holocaust as a whole, but this story in its essence is true. This story is of course sad, horrific, gut-wrenching, and at times unbearable. But that is what makes this a must-read books for all young adults (or even adults). Gratz's writing brings the story to life despite all the death around the main character. This story and Jack's memories are a gift. We must never forget.
